The frequency of the f allele is expected to change over several generations due to various factors such as natural selection, genetic drift, mutation, and gene flow.
The frequency of the f allele in a population can change over time due to evolutionary processes. Natural selection can favor individuals with certain alleles, leading to an increase or decrease in their frequency depending on their fitness. Genetic drift, which is the random fluctuation of allele frequencies in small populations, can also cause changes in allele frequencies over generations.
Additionally, new mutations can introduce new alleles into the population, potentially altering the frequency of existing alleles like the f allele. Furthermore, gene flow, the movement of alleles between populations, can influence allele frequencies by introducing new alleles or altering existing ones.
